What to Look for When Shopping Medline Grab Bars
Selecting the right grab bar involves evaluating your specific needs. Consider length, 24 inches provides ample reach without overwhelming small spaces. Weight capacity is non-negotiable for safety, and Medline's 300-pound rating exceeds many entry-level options. Material quality, like their corrosion-resistant aluminum or steel construction, ensures longevity in humid bathrooms.
Think about installation: wall studs offer the strongest hold, but Medline's design accommodates various surfaces. For users with limited dexterity, prioritize knurled grips. Common use cases include post-surgery recovery, arthritis management, or aging-in-place modifications. Installation Tips and Maintenance
Proper setup is key to effectiveness. Locate wall studs using a detector, then secure with included screws. Seal edges with silicone for moisture protection. Routine care involves wiping with mild soap, no harsh chemicals needed, thanks to the durable finish. Regular checks for looseness ensure ongoing safety.
